ANIM 3640: Character Development

3 Credit Hours


Prerequisite: (ART 2550  or ANIM 1550 ) and ART 3150  
Students will apply their drawing skills and knowledge of the figure to create original characters designed for applied 2D animation techniques.


Course Learning Outcomes
This course is studio-based with multiple projects that will measure student capability to create three distinct original characters for animation production and illustration purposes.

Topics to be discussed are:

  1. Quick sketch gesture drawing
  2. Using silhouettes for character development
  3. Creating character turnaround sheets
  4. Creating action pose sheets
  5. Breaking a character down for animation
  6. Creating a simple animation with a character
